Here's another deck posted by Benjamin Carroll on Brain Burst I liked. It's an elf-deck without the fat and really works! My brother and I played last night and he was able to smack me with a Rancored and Embraced Cradle Guard on turn four last night. For those with math problems, this makes the Cradle Guard a 10/8. Don't forget he Rancored it the turn before so I was basically hit on turn 3 by a Yavimaya Wurm. This made for a quick dead player on turn 5!

"Elf Revelation"
Green:
3 Blanchwood Armor
4 Cradle Guard
2 Elvish Herder
3 Gaea's Embrace
2 Heart Warden
1 Hurricane
2 Land Grant
4 Lanowar Elves
3 Priest of Titania
4 Rancor
1 Revive
1 Rofellos, Lanowar Emissary (can be switched out for a Priest of Titania just fine)
4 Scent of Ivy
1 War Dance
2 Yavimaya Elder

Artifacts:
3 Howling Mine (not neccessary, but nice)

Lands:
18 Forest
2 Treetop Village

The most expensive card in the deck is Rofellos, and he can be switched out for Priest without any major problems. Burn is this deck's biggest weakness.

Here is a green deck that I have been fiddling around with. It is a lot of fun to play, and I enjoy the look on people's faces when I put a thorn elemental into play on round 3. (1: forest, tap, Llanowar; 2: forest, tap both forests, Priests of Titania, tap first elf for another Llanowar; 3: Thorn Elemental. hehehe)

Anyway, here it is:

Lands
18 Forests
2 Hickory Woodlot

Artifacts
4 Thran Golem
2 Voltaic Key
1 Masticore
1 Phyrexian Processor

Critters
4 Llanowar Elves
4 Priests of Titania
1 Birds of Paradise (all I got)
2 Deragned Hermits
2 Pouncing Jaguars
2 Albino Troll
3 Thorn Elementals

Enchantments & Stuff
4 Rancor
4 Giant Growth
2 Might of Oaks
2 Gaea's Embrace
2 Creeping Molds

Just wanted to put my two cents in.
